Chapter 69 - Dangerous Idea

Time moved as slow as a snail when one is in extreme caution. And Kael had nothing but caution driving him right now.

Every step he took through the tunnel system felt like it had to be negotiated first, test the gravel, listen for a scrape that didn't belong to him, check the minimap, breathe, move.

The metro air was stale and cold in a way the surface wasn't, thick with rust and damp stone, and it made the back of his throat feel dry even though he knew thirst wasn't supposed to matter here. His burns were healed, the arrow wound dulled into something manageable, but that didn't mean he felt good. It just meant he was functional, and functional was the bare minimum.

He moved through the tunnel system making sure to keep an eye on the map, and in doing so he noticed something that he didn't see before. It wasn't just the usual clusters of red and green dots anymore.
